Shot in a single day on Hampstead Heath.
This is what happens when you rush up to people in a North London park, and ask then if they'd like to perform in a television musical!

Kite FinaleShooting started in an absolute downpour at dawn, and finished with the most glorious sunset, with fifty people dancing in front of a sky filled with colourful kites.  Probably one of the happiest days in Benjamin's life.

Sincerest thanks must go to Shehani Fernando, Penny Wrout and the staff of BBC London, who put their neck on the line to have the piece made.  The film casued absolute mayhem when it was broadcast on the news, and was subsequently nominated for an RTS award, and selected for two film festivals.
